Mari-art
@Mari-art
noob

Картинка ХТМЛ, как пропорционально растянуть?

Ребят, родил вопрос на ровном месте, частенько с ним сталкивался, и всегда уходил от ответа костыльным методом.
Суть:
Есть картинка в слайдере < img src = "..." alt = "..." > , и есть разрешение экрана в 100vh.
Соответственно получаю часть экрана с картинкой, а другую с синим фоном внизу. Как её пропорционально растянуть на весь размер экрана (не зависимо от девайса)? Именно по высоте, всё равно какая часть изображения спрятана по ширине.

Можно кинуть костыль на див img, я знаю
hight:100vh
display:block
background-image:..
background-size:cover
background-repeat:no-repeat
background-position:top center
но я не хочу делать, ибо, ну должен же быть нормальный вариант?
  • Вопрос задан
  • 72 просмотра
Решения вопроса 2
SpiderPigAndCat
@SpiderPigAndCat
занимаюсь салообразованием
на img кинь object-fit: cover;
Ответ написан
Комментировать
like-a-boss
@like-a-boss
Признайся,тебяТянетНаКодМужика,ты—программный гей
img {
    object-fit: cover;
}
Ответ написан
Комментировать
Пригласить эксперта
Ваш ответ на вопрос

Войдите, чтобы написать ответ

Похожие вопросы